From: Baptiste Daroussin Date: Tue, 20 Jun 2023 08:04:44 +0000 (+0200) Subject: send_digest: fix double free and remove unused variable X-Git-Tag: RELEASE_1_4_0rc1~31 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=6d55cbe8161d1015e1e8c0322f98a3f92f5edf0a;p=thirdparty%2Fmlmmj.git send_digest: fix double free and remove unused variable --- diff --git a/src/send_digest.c b/src/send_digest.c index fe13aff3..a66b97b8 100644 --- a/src/send_digest.c +++ b/src/send_digest.c @@ -87,7 +87,7 @@ static void rewind_thread_list(void * state) { thread_list_state *s = (thread_list_state *)state; FILE *archivef; - int i, j, archivefd, thread_idx; + int i, j, thread_idx; char *line = NULL, *tmp, *subj, *from, *tmpfrom; size_t linecap = 0; char *archivename; @@ -451,7 +451,6 @@ errdighdrs: close(archivefd); unlink(queuename); free(boundary); - free(tmp); free(queuename); return -1; }